Night-shift staff: Floor 4 of the Tellhaven Building opens this week. After 21:00, access is via the rear stairwell only; the lifts are locked out overnight during the settling period. Complete a walk-through of the new floor once per shift and log it. The stairwell keypad accepts the code below.

badge for yahop-fawep: bdg-XBKXI-68071

Meeting notes — transport briefing, 14 May

Discussed the crate of survey instruments bound for the Pellham ridge site. Theodolites calibrated Tuesday; crate sealed and weatherproofed. Coordinator to schedule a morning run to avoid the gravel road after rain. Driver carries the calibration certificates, not the site office. Hand-over instruction for the courier follows below.

handover note for yawig-tagug: the ralael eliion courier leaves the ulaax frair olidor ledger at gate 3456 under passcode 367212

The Corville schema registry validates every event payload published to the Lanternbus before it reaches downstream consumers. Producers must register a schema version prior to emitting a new event type; unregistered payloads are rejected with a 422. Compatibility checks run in strict backward mode, so removing required fields will fail registration. All registry endpoints require authentication on the internal mesh, and requests must present the key shown below.

API key for taduf-yahif: qvz11-nMDtAWg6H2u